Product Description

The Side Shield for Pentax Alpha Frames is a durable replacement accessory designed specifically to fit Pentax Alpha Safety Glasses. Manufactured by PentaX, this side shield enhances overall eye protection by blocking debris, dust, and other workplace hazards from entering from the sides, making it an essential addition for industrial and safety-focused environments.

Made from high-quality polycarbonate material, the side shields are both lightweight and impact-resistant, ensuring long-lasting performance without compromising comfort. They are available in clear and gray color options, allowing users to choose based on visibility preference or glare reduction needs. With compact dimensions of 8 × 4 × 4 inches and a weight of 16 oz, these shields are easy to install and securely fit onto compatible frames.

How to Properly Adjust Side Shields on Safety Glasses

  • From inside the shield, slide the right temple paddle tip through the front flex opening of the shield (see Fig. 1). Then, guide the paddle tip along the side channel and through the rear locking tab.
  • Now slide the side shield completely to the front of the temple and into position around the front of your frame (see Fig. 2). Repeat for the left SafeMate shield.

  • Tested by a leading independent testing laboratory on a variety of metal and plastic safety prescription frames from leading safety frame manufacturers.
  • Proven to withstand the impact of a .250-inch steel ball fired at 150 feet per second at each of the ANSI-prescribed impact locations without failure.
  • Designed to provide lateral side coverage as defined by ANSI Z87.1-2010.

FRAME MEASUREMENTS

To ensure your frames fit perfectly, you first have to determine which size frames are best for you. The best place to start is with the measurements on a pair you already own. You know those little numbers on the inside of its temple? That's what you're looking for. The frame measurements appear in the following order: lens width, bridge width, and temple length.

Temple Length

Temple Length

Temple length is the measurement in millimeters of the ‘arms' of the frame. This measurement does not vary as much as the others, with 135mm, 140mm, 145mm, and 150mm being the most common options.
